BACKGROUND: It is thought that half of the patients with chronic conditions are not adherent to their medications, which contributes to significant health and economic burden. Many studies estimate medication non-adherence by implementing a threshold of ≥80% of Proportion of Days Covered (PDC), categorizing patients as either adherent or non-adherent. Healthcare quality metrics pertaining to medication use are based on this dichotomous approach of medication adherence, including the Medicare Part D Star Ratings. Among others, the Medicare Part D Star Ratings rewards part D plan sponsors with quality bonus payments based on this dichotomous categorization of beneficiaries' medication adherence. OBJECTIVES: Describe the longitudinal adherence trajectories of adults ≥65 years of age covered by Medicare for 3 classes of drugs in the Part D Star Ratings: diabetes medications, statins, and select antihypertensives. METHODS: This study used Medicare healthcare administrative claims data linked to participants from the Health Retirement Study between 2008 and 2016. Group-based trajectory models (GBTM) elicited the number and shape of adherence trajectories from a sample of N = 11,068 participants for the three pharmacotherapeutic classes considered in this study. Medication adherence was estimated using monthly PDC. RESULTS: GBTM were estimated for the sample population taking antihypertensives (n = 7,272), statins (n = 8,221), and diabetes medications (n = 3,214). The hypertension model found three trajectories: high to very high adherence (47.55%), slow decline (32.99%), and rapid decline (19.47%) trajectories. The statins model found 5 trajectories: high to very high adherence (35.49%), slow decline (17.12%), low then increasing adherence (23.58%), moderate decline (12.62%), and rapid decline (11.20%). The diabetes medications model displayed 6 trajectories: high to very high adherence (24.15%), slow decline (16.84%), high then increasing adherence (25.56%), low then increasing (13.58%), moderate decline (10.60%), and rapid decline (9.27%). CONCLUSIONS: This study showed the fluid nature of long-term medication adherence to the medications considered in the Medicare Part D Star Ratings and how it varies by pharmacotherapeutic class. These challenge previous assumptions about which patients were considered adherent to chronic medications. Policy and methodological implications about medication adherence are discussed.

While several studies have examined temporal DNA degradation in bones collected from terrestrial environments, studies on temporal DNA degradation in bones collected from aquatic environments are limited and mostly based on case studies. The objective of this study was to assess the impact of long-term submersion, aquatic environment, bone type and DNA extraction method on DNA quality and quantity. Bone samples (scapulae and ribs), collected every ~1000 ADD from a freshwater lake and river, underwent DNA extraction via ChargeSwitch® gDNA Plant Kit and organic phenol-chloroform methods, and DNA quantitation using both TaqMan and SYBR Green-based quantitative PCR (qPCR) methods. Results suggest that in both bone types, quality of recovered DNA (i.e., degradation index) declined significantly with increase in submersion time. Among two bone types, quality of recovered DNA from scapulae declined faster than rib samples. There was no significant difference in recovered DNA quantity between bone types, DNA extraction methods, or locations but various interactions between these variables showed significant difference. Overall, it can be concluded that DNA can be extracted from waterlogged bone in sufficient quantity to generate an STR profile up to 4000 ADD.

OBJECTIVE: This study examined the economic burden of renal cell carcinoma (RCC) among older adults. The study also examined healthcare costs by types of resources used and stage at which RCC was diagnosed. METHODS: The study analyzed the Surveillance Epidemiology and End Result-Medicare linked data. We included a prevalent cohort of RCC patients from 2013, diagnosed and continuously enrolled in Medicare from 2005 to 2013. RCC patients were matched to controls selected from a 5% sample of noncancer beneficiaries using propensity score matching to calculate incremental costs. Total healthcare costs (THC) were calculated using a phase-based approach, which classified patients into early, continuing, and late phases of care. Costs were also examined by types of resources used and stage at which RCC was diagnosed. Generalized linear models estimated annual incremental costs per patient. The number of older RCC patients was calculated using SEER-Stat and ProjPrev software. The average incremental THC was multiplied by the estimated number of RCC patients to calculate the total economic burden of RCC among older adults. RESULTS: The study included 10,392 each of RCC and control patients. The average annual THC associated with RCC was $7,419 for all phases, $22,752 for the initial phase, $4,860 for the continuing phase, and $13,232 for the late phase of care. The average THC was $4,584 for patients diagnosed at stage I, $4,727 for stage II, $9,331 for stage III, and $31,637 for stage IV. For patients diagnosed at stages I to III, hospital cost (approximately $1,500-$3,400) was the largest component of THC. For stage IV patients, prescription drug cost ($11,747) was the largest component of THC. The projected number of older RCC patients in 2015 was 204,256. The annual economic burden of RCC after weighting for proportion of patients diagnosed at various stages was estimated to be $2.1 billion. CONCLUSIONS: RCC was associated with a significant economic burden on Medicare. Healthcare costs associated with RCC varied substantially between early stage and metastatic patients. This research provided a baseline that can be used to assess the economic value of emerging therapies among older RCC patients.

BACKGROUND: Sleep complaints and the consumption of medications for sleep are common in older adults. Falls are also a significant concern for older adults and sedative use has been identified as a risk factor for falls. Sleep quality is a potential confounder in studies evaluating the relationship between sleep medication use and falls. However, very few studies have assessed the combined impact of sleep medication use and sleep quality on the risk of falls. OBJECTIVE: The objective of this study was to evaluate the association between sleep medication use, poor sleep quality, and falls in community-dwelling older adults. METHODS: This was a multicenter, 6-month prospective cohort study conducted in senior housings settings in central Virginia, USA. Sleep quality was assessed using the Pittsburgh Sleep Quality Index (PSQI) and a medication review was conducted. Data regarding falls were collected over 6 months by use of a diary. Logistic regression modeling was used to examine the effects of poor sleep quality, sleep medication use, and both, on the risk of falls. RESULTS: Among 113 independently living older adults (mean age ± standard deviation 81.1 ± 8.6), 46.9 % fell at least once during a 6-month period; 62.8 % (n = 71) had poor sleep quality, and 44.2 % (n = 50) used medications or treatments to aid sleep. Compared with participants reporting good sleep quality and no sleep medication use, those who reported poor sleep quality and sleep medication use had an increased risk of falls after adjusting for covariates (odds ratio 3.23, 95 % confidence interval 1.05-9.91). The group with good sleep quality and sleep medication use, as well as the group with poor sleep quality and no sleep medication use had no significantly greater risk for falls compared with the group with good sleep quality and no sleep medication use. CONCLUSION: A combined effect of sleep quality and sleep medication use on the risk of falls suggests that medication effectiveness may be an important factor to consider in understanding the risk of falls associated with sedative medications.

OBJECTIVE: Metabolic syndrome (MetS) is associated with cardiovascular disease (CVD). Insulin resistance has been hypothesized as the underlying feature of MetS. Angiotensin converting enzyme inhibitors (ACEI) and angiotensin receptor blockers (ARB) are widely used antihypertensives that may improve insulin sensitivity. The aim of the study is to evaluate the effect of ACEI/ARB on incident CVD events in older hypertensive patients with MetS. MATERIALS/METHODS: We used the Cardiovascular Health Study, a prospective cohort study of individuals>65years of age to evaluate ACEI/ARB use and time to CVD events (including coronary and cerebrovascular events). The study included 777 subjects who had hypertension and ATP III-defined MetS, but free of CVD and diabetes at baseline. Cox regression models were used to evaluate the effect of ACEI/ARB as compared to other antihypertensives on the time to the first CVD events. RESULTS: ACEI/ARB use was associated with a decreased risk of CVD events (adjusted HR=0.658, 95 % C.I. [0.436-0.993]) compared to other antihypertensives. When CVD endpoints were evaluated separately, use of ACEI/ARB was associated with lower rates of angioplasty and coronary events (HR of 0.129 and 0.530 respectively, with 95 % CI [0.017-0.952] and [0.321-0.875]). CONCLUSIONS: ACEI/ARB use was associated with a lower risk of CVD events in older hypertensive patients with MetS, primarily due to a reduction in coronary events. The potential protective effect of ACEI/ARB on CVD events in older individuals with MetS will need further confirmation from prospective studies.

Intravenous (IV) iron and Erythropoiesis Stimulating Agents (ESAs) are recommended for anemia management in chronic kidney disease (CKD). This retrospective cohort study analyzed utilization patterns of IV iron and ESA in patients over 18 years of age admitted to University Health System Hospitals with a primary or secondary diagnosis of CKD between January 1, 2006 to December 31, 2008. A clustered binomial logistic regression using the GEE methodology was used to identify predictors of IV iron utilization. Only 8% (n = 6678) of CKD patients on ESA therapy received IV iron supplementation in university hospitals. Those receiving iron used significantly less amounts of ESAs. Patient demographics (age, race, primary payer), patient clinical conditions (admission status, severity of illness, dialysis status), and physician specialty were identified as predictors of IV iron use in CKD patients. Use of IV iron with ESAs was low despite recommendations from consensus guidelines. The low treatment rate of IV iron represents a gap in treatment practices and signals an opportunity for healthcare improvement in CKD anemic patients.
